Bluetooth technology was originally developed by Ericsson in 1994. It is a method to research low-power and low-cost wireless communication connection between mobile phones and other accessories. In 1997, Ericsson approached mobile device manufacturers with this concept to discuss the development of their cooperative projects, which was supported. In May 1998, five well-known manufacturers, including Ericsson, nokia, Toshiba, IBM and Intel, jointly proposed bluetooth technology in the standardization activities of short-range wireless communication technology. Compared with other wireless technologies, such as infrared, wireless 2.4g and WiFi, bluetooth has many advantages, such as perfect encryption measures, stable transmission process and abundant compatible devices. Especially in the licensing threshold gradually lower today, bluetooth technology began to truly spread to all digital devices.
The first generation of bluetooth headset is the business Bluetooth Headphone, which can be understood as the convenient bluetooth headset. In fact, in the beginning, the main crowd of Wireless Bluetooth Headset was business oriented. First of all, bluetooth headset is to apply bluetooth technology to hands-free headset, so that users can get rid of the annoying wires and talk freely in various ways, which is a good scenario for business people. Secondly, the single-ear bluetooth headset is the emerging product of bluetooth headset. At the beginning, it was not used to listen to music, so even if the mobile device does not support A2DP bluetooth stereo protocol, it can also use the single-ear bluetooth headset.
